What Does 'Trust Credential' Mean?

The forecasted individual, verifiable record of a specific trust claim about an agent or user, distinct from a trust passport by being the single underlying credential rather than the portable document bundling it for travel between platforms.

REAL-WORLD EXAMPLE

"One trust credential was enough to prove the specific claim, without needing to hand over the whole trust passport."

LORE & ORIGIN

Forecasted term naming the atomic unit inside a trust passport, following the same credential/container split already established for reputation.
